WebApr 11, 2024 · 3. Summarize your career. In two to three sentences, write a summary of your professional background that can gain the interest of the hiring manager when they first glance at your resume. Consider starting the paragraph with a strong adjective that describes your work ethic. Examples include "detail-oriented," "reliable" and "self-sufficient." WebMar 21, 2024 · A cover letter is a one-page document that you submit as part of your job application (alongside your CV or Resume). Its purpose is to introduce you and briefly summarize your professional background. On average, your cover letter should be from 250 to 400 words long. WebSteps to Write a Cover Letter. Start with the proper greeting: Address your cover letter to the person who will be reading it. If you do not know the person's gender, write out their full name. Dear Ms. Smith / Dear Mr. Jones / Dear Lee Caroll. Introduce yourself with an opening: Write a personable, inviting opening paragraph that highlights ... WebA cover letter serves an important purpose in your application. It presents your interest for the position and why you should be hired. Your cover letter is where you can show your passion for the position, highlight your knowledge of the company, and make connections between the position and your relevant qualifications. Employers tend to scrutinize gaps that go beyond six months. If that’s your situation, I suggest you briefly address it in your experience section above your most recent role. For example: “Laid off as 1 of 999 employees following a company restructuring in January 2024.”. Rational hiring managers understand ...

WebYour cover letter should highlight the critical aspects of your background and significant skills, not regurgitate information that can easily be found on your resume. When writing your first cover letter, make sure to be focused and concise. Emphasize why you are interested in this particular company and what makes you qualified for the position.
